Explanation

Digital Rights Management (DRM) is primarily used to protect consumer-facing content such as music, movies, eBooks, and software from unauthorized copying, redistribution, or use. It enforces licensing terms on digital media consumed by end users. DRM is not specifically designed to protect PII (B), financial data (C), or healthcare data (D)-those categories are typically governed by frameworks like GDPR, PCI-DSS, and HIPAA, respectively.
